1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a simile?
Back
A simile is a literary device that compares two different things using the words 'like' or 'as'. For example, 'as blind as a bat'.

6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is alliteration?
Back
Alliteration is a literary device where the same initial consonant sound is repeated in a series of words, such as 'She sells sea shells by the sea shore'.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a thesis statement?
Back
A thesis statement is a sentence that summarizes the main point or claim of an essay or research paper, guiding the direction of the writing.
